Govt to ensure 100 % RTPCR testing of all passengers travelling by road, Rail, Air

Jammu, May 23: The government, as per a circular issued here today in view of the flights resuming operations from May 25, 2020, has again informed all authorities and travellers for strict observance of all necessary preventive protocols regarding COVID-19 pandemic during evacuation process of stranded people of Jammu and Kashmir.
The circular reads that “All passengers/returnees coming to UT of J&K, whether by road, rail or air will have to compulsorily undergo a COVID-19 test following which they will be under administrative quarantine, for 14 days, till the test result is negative, in which case they are released for Home Quarantine, or positive, in which case they are sent to a COVID hospital for recovery and treatment”.
Pertinently, the Government of JK vide its Order No. 51-JK(DMRRR) of 2020 dated 11.05.2020 issued mandatory instructions for 100 per cent RTPCR testing of incoming passengers by trains and other means in order to prevent spread of COVID-19 and the State Executive Committee vide its order No. 55-JK (DMRRR) of 2020 dated 19.05.2020 reiterated the protocol to be followed by all returning passengers into UT of J&K.
